1.Visual Studio 2015 Community社区版安装包下载:
链接:https://pan.baidu.com/s/1cNhMwiWgLZFL1REHsloFvg?pwd=daaa
提取码:daaa
--来自百度网盘超级会员V5的分享
2.Opecv-4.3.0下载:
链接:https://pan.baidu.com/s/1cNhMwiWgLZFL1REHsloFvg?pwd=daaa
提取码:daaa
--来自百度网盘超级会员V5的分享
打开iso文件,解压得到下列文件:
运行vs_community.exe
一般不安装在C盘,在其他磁盘上创建专用的路径,不包含中文的路径文件目录。
安装时间大约半个小时左右。
点击运行后开发配置为Visual C++语言。
到这里VS2015就安装完成了,接下来就是opencv的环境配置了。
Opencv解压:
将第一步下载好的opencv-4.3.0双击打开,选择安装位置,即opencv-4.3.0的解压路径,记住此路径位置,下一步Opencv环境配置需要此路径,一般不放在C盘。
解压完成,将会有如下图一个文件夹,个人路径不一定相同,即opencv安装完成。
Opencv配置:
1)添加系统变量
使用 opencv 需要调用 opencv 的 dll 静态库文件,在 windows 下使用 dll 静态库文件会按照以下顺序寻找(程序当前目录>System32 目录>环境变量 Path 所设置路径)。因此,我们把opencv 的库路径添加到系统变量 Path 中。
“计算机”→右键“属性”→查找“查看高级系统设置”→“高级”→“环境变量”→“Path”。
在系统变量设置中双击Path,输入opencv安装路径中opencv\build\x64\vc14\bin。Vc14文件夹对应的Visual studio版本为2015.
2)新建项目
打开Visual studio 2015 ,点击新建项目(也可点击左上角 文件->新建->项目),选择已安装->模板->visual C++,创建一个空项目
完成之后,在解决方案资源管理器窗口,右键项目名称“Project1”->添加->新建项,新建一个CPP文件,命名为main.cpp,点击添加。可在资源管理器窗口->项目(project1)->源文件看到新建的main.cpp
右键项目名称->属性。
设置配置:调试(debug),平台:x64.
设置VC++目录:包含目录:点击最右边的向下三角形,编辑,在弹开的窗口右上角点击新建路径。添加E:\opencv\build\include\opencv2,和E:\opencv\build\include。以实际安装路径为准。
同样的,在库目录选项下添加E:\opencv\build\x64\vc14和
E:\opencv\build\x64\vc14\lib。以实际安装路径为准
在链接器->附加依赖项,添加opencv_world430d.lib 和opencv_world430.lib,其中后缀为d的lib文件表示用于debug,没有d的lib文件用于Release
测试程序:
配置完成后,双击main.cpp打开,输入以下代码,测试能否成功点图电脑路径中一张图片,注意:需要将代码中图片路径修改为自己电脑中一张图片的路径及图片名称及格式。
#include <opencv2/opencv.hpp>
#include <iostream>
using namespace cv;
int main()
{
//读取本地的一张图片便显示出来
//imread后面的文件路径可以根据自己的实际路径修改。
Mat img = imread("C:/Users/raowei/Desktop/1.jpg");
imshow("test", img);
//等待用户按键
waitKey(0);
return 0;
}
点击菜单栏本地Windows调试,程序开始运行并显示图形的话,那么软件配置完成。